Discover the city of Milan

Milan is the capital of Lombardy, on the Po plain close to the Alps in northern Italy. It was founded around 590 BC. Milan is known as the capital of fashion and design, and is the country's economic hub.

What are Milan's must-sees?

Milan Cathedral (Duomo di Milano) is 157 metres long, is spread over 11,700m2 and has 3,400 statues. It's a huge Gothic cathedral with pinkish-white marble cladding. The Galleria Vittorio Emanuele II (Victor Emanuel II Gallery) is an Insta-worthy shopping arcade with a huge glass roof and incredible architecture. The Teatro alla Scala is a legendary opera house with a sumptuous interior perfect for music lovers. The Via Fauché market is great for bargains - clothing, accessories, fruit, vegetables and cheese. Watching a football match at the San Siro or just visiting the stadium and its museum is a unique tourist attraction! The Pinacoteca di Brera houses a large collection of art from all the Italian schools: Lombard, Venetian, Bolognese, etc., including Raphael's "The Marriage of the Virgin", Caravaggio's "The Last Supper at Emmaus" and Mantegna's "The Dead Christ".

Why is Milan the capital of fashion?

Twice a year, Milan's famous Fashion Week brings together the world's top fashion designers, fashionistas and the press who flock to its catwalk shows. Milan's fashion schools are the most renowned in the world (although the UK pips the post for some people). The Fashion Quadrangle comprises four streets in Milan dedicated almost exclusively to fashion, and lined with famous designer boutiques: via Montenapoleone, via della Spiga, via Sant'Andrea and Via Manzoni.

Following in Leonardo da Vinci's footsteps in Milan

Leonardo da Vinci was born in Tuscany and lived in Milan for 20 years. Head to the trendy Navigli district and stroll along canals built between the 9th and 12th centuries. The Naviglio Grande canal was opened in 1179, and you can still admire the innovative system of locks designed by Leonardo da Vinci at the end of the 15th century. The Pinacoteca Ambrosiana houses the Codex Atlantico, Leonardo da Vinci's famous collection of notes and drawings. It's a cyclical exhibition, and every 3 months a series of 22 sheets go on display.
The Leonardo da Vinci National Museum of Science and Technology is housed in a 16th-century monastery. It's Italy's largest science and technology museum, and includes reproductions of Leonard's works and a superb gallery of models based on his drawings. Finally, head to the church of Santa Maria delle Grazie to admire the innovative perspective of Leonardo da Vinci's famous Last Supper. Can't wait to enjoy the Milan experience?
